Factors Affecting Individual Connectivity
When official status pages show green but individual users report problems, several factors may be at play. Network routing between a user’s location and Sony’s servers can vary significantly depending on geographic location and internet service provider. Some users may also experience partial service availability, where certain functions work while others fail. For example, messaging and party chat might function normally while multiplayer gaming encounters errors.
Downdetector monitors track user reports over 24-hour periods, comparing current complaint volumes against baseline levels. According to NordVPN’s outage tracking methodology, services are considered online when user reports fall below 50% of the baseline, experiencing partial outages between 50-75%, and confirmed down status above 75%. Current data suggests PSN remains below the threshold for any official outage designation.

Understanding PlayStation Network Status Sources
PlayStation Network status information comes from several distinct categories of sources, each with different reliability and perspective. Understanding these differences helps users form accurate assessments of current conditions.
Official status pages maintained by Sony represent the most authoritative source. These pages reflect confirmed issues that have been verified by Sony’s infrastructure teams. The limitation of official sources is that they may not capture minor disruptions or localized issues that do not meet the threshold for official acknowledgment.
Crowdsourced monitoring platforms like Downdetector provide complementary data showing what users actually experience. While individual reports may not always indicate widespread problems, aggregate data reveals patterns that official sources might miss. The key is distinguishing between scattered complaints and coordinated outage reports.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is PlayStation Network?
PlayStation Network (PSN) is Sony’s online gaming service that enables multiplayer gaming, digital game purchases, cloud storage, and social features across PlayStation consoles.
How can I check PSN servers status?
Visit the official PlayStation status page at status.playstation.com for the most current service information. Third-party monitors like Downdetector provide additional user-reported data.
Why does official status show green but I still have problems?
Official status pages reflect confirmed network-wide outages. Individual connectivity issues stemming from local internet routing, console settings, or subscription status may cause problems not reflected in official reports.
What should I do if I cannot connect to PSN?
Verify your internet connection, restart your console, confirm your PlayStation Plus subscription is active, and ensure your console’s firmware is current. If problems persist, check official status pages and community forums to determine whether issues are local or widespread.
Are there regional differences in PSN availability?
While core services operate globally, some features or game servers may experience regional variations. Checking local Downdetector pages and community forums can reveal region-specific issues.
How often does PSN experience outages?
PlayStation Network typically maintains high availability. Significant outages are relatively rare but can occur during maintenance windows or unexpected technical issues. Historical data from monitoring platforms shows occasional spikes in user reports corresponding to these events.
Can a VPN help with PSN connectivity issues?
In some cases, connectivity issues stem from routing problems between your internet provider and Sony’s servers. A VPN may help by providing alternative routing paths, though this does not address issues with PlayStation’s servers themselves.
